PRINCE OF WALES THEATRE.

. The performances at this theatre last nighl were a repeat of - :those of tlio preceding evening, and thero was again a very Mr attendance. The flautist was back in the orchestra, "but notwithstanding all his efforts, he fuilcd in making, the band; other than thin and weak. We jnissed Mr. Seymour and the piano. !
